But it seems that no proper update of page rank was forthcoming. So, does it actually matter?<br /><br />In a way page rank is critical, but in another it's totally irrelevant. Google uses page rank as an algorithmic measure of how important a website is (ie its rank in comparison to other similar websites, based on the number of links coming into a site and the 'authority' of those sites (ie their page rank).<br /><br />As a result sites began to scan page rank and there grew a market around selling links from sites with high page rank. A site with high page rank could command a fair amount of money for selling links. Which distorted the natural, organic, growth of links to websites. Obviously this created an artificial skewing of results and Google didn't like this. So they began clamping down on the selling of links. <br /><br />Now it seems that they are obfuscating page rank. The rank shown in Google's toolbar, or even on Google's datacentres may not actually represent the true page rank or ranking of a site. Indeed, I run the <a href="http://www.celtnet.org.uk/">Celtnet</a> and <a href="http://www.celtnet.org.uk/recipes">Celtnet Recipes</a> sites. Both these currently have a PR of 0 yet I've managed to grow my traffic five fold in the past six months and my income almost ten fold. If the observed page rank was the true arbiter of a site's quality and position in the search engines then this could not happen.<br /><br />Which does lead to a bit of a problem. Because higher page rank gives a site more 'juice' in terms of website ranking and getting links is the only way to improve your position in the search engines many webmasters have decided to only exchange links with high PR sites (typically 3 and above). But if page ranks are no longer accurate, how do webmasters with good sites but low PR (artificially low, it seems) exchange links?<br /><br />We're in the position of having another artificial stewing of how websites are percieved and the placing of a huge barrier in front of new entrants into the field.<div class="blogger-post-footer"><img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/22550899-5080216670720641104?l=celtnet.blogspot.com'/></div>dyfed13http://www.blogger.com/profile/13533673943034329399noreply@blogger.com0t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-22550899.post-71963494064326308442008-10-06T16:48:00.000Z2008-10-06T17:24:15.319Z<h2>The Importance of Links</h2><br /><br />Unfortunately, the Internet is not a meritocracy. What if you want to tap into this bounty without having to go through each product and write sales scripts for them.<br /><br />For anyone with the time and patience, ClickBank produce an XML feed every evening (called the ClickBank products feed) and this contains information about all the products in the marketplace. You could download this feed, parse it into a database and then produce a ads based on the result.<br /><br />One problem with this is that ClickBank's descriptions are indended, in general, to show how good a product is for an affiliate to promote. They are not promotional tools in and of themelves. For any product you producted to be effective you would have to update the title and the descriptions to be better at selling the product.<br /><br />This is a lot of work, especially when you would need to create Ads or RSS feeds on top of the database. Now that's a lot of programming work.<br /><br />Fortunately, several sites have already done the hard work for you. Try them out, do your due diligence and find out what works best for your site.<div class="blogger-post-footer"><img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/22550899-1600889396703543677?l=celtnet.blogspot.com'/></div>dyfed13http://www.blogger.com/profile/13533673943034329399noreply@blogger.com0t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-22550899.post-33668319396706548152008-03-07T09:53:00.002Z2008-03-07T14:48:41.437Z<h2>Why You Should NEVER 'ContactThem'</h2><br /><br /><h3>Or why the 'ContactThem' emails are a tempting scam...</h3><br /><br />If, like me, you have an internet presence then you've probably seen one of a rash of eMails going round that read something like this:<br /><br /><p><em><strong>Subject:</strong> I’ve visited your website http://www.celtnet.org.uk</em></p><br /><p><span id="more-1359"></span></p><br /><blockquote><p><br />Hi,</p><br /><p>We’ve seen your website at http://www.celtnet.org.uk and we love it!</p><br /><p>We see that your traffic rank is 349,775<br /><br />and your link popularity is 356.<br /><br />Also, you have been online since 4/15/2004. </p><br /><p><strong>With that kind of traffic, we will pay you up to $4,800/month to advertise our links on your website.</strong></p><br /><p>If you’re interested, read our terms from this page: http://www.contactthem.ws/hit.php?s=10&p=2&w=103047</p><br /><p>Sincerely,<br /><br />Tony Gagliardi<br /><br />The ContactThem Network</p></blockquote><br /><br /><br />I've been receiving two or three (at least) of these messages each and every day. Each one refers to a different page or sub-section of my site and and they all come from different senders (but each one is in the "The ContactThem Network") and they all have different referral links. It was becoming a nuisance, and the offers also looked too tempting to be real. <br /><br />I'm always on the look out for new web scams and the latest of these all go up on my <a href=" ">Internet Scams Pages</a>. I simply just had to look into this...<br /><br />When you click on one of the referral links you're taken to a very snazzy website and an audio track starts and begins to read the content of the web page to you. It all looks very professional and it's done very well as a squeeze page. You're very tempted to click on the affiliate link or to join the program. After all who couldn't resist a passive income of “up to $4,800/month” just to display some links and banners on your website or blog. After all, it just sounds like an offer for text link or banner advertising. What's actually happening is that they're trying to recruit you into a multi-tier affiliate program.<br /><br />When I began to dig further it didn't take me long to find out that the person behind ContactThem network is Stephan Ducharme, the man behind the famous (or should I say, infamous), 'Free Google Ads'. Yes, this is Stephan Ducharme, “The FreeAdGuru”.<br /><br />What Ducharme is trying to do here is to get you to buy the ContactThem software product which extracts user and website details from a number of databases and allows you to use this personalized information to send out a mass mailing. Indeed, if you've ever recieved an email like the one described above then you're a 'victim' of Ducharmes ContactThem software product. One of the product's affiliates extracted YOUR details out of a database and spammed you with their ContactThem affiliate link…<br /><br />You're being spammed here and the offer is only for you to join the band of spammers. I believe the product costs $50 per month (or thereabouts) and only by recruiting more into the spam brigade can you begin to make any money. It's a hybrid between affiliate marketing and MLM in that you need to recruit more people into the system to make money. Only with the twist that you're using the product not to sell anything or offer a service but to spam others.<br /><br />I have to give it to Stephan Ducharme in that he writes excellent copy and is a dab hand at getting a viral campaign up and running in record time. He's obviously raking it in from this launch... But he's also notorious for atrocious customer service, not honouring refunds and massivlely <em>under</em>-delivering on his product promises.<br /><br />This is a scam and a home for spammers, If you get any email like this just hit the delete button or add it to your spam filters...<div class="blogger-post-footer"><img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/22550899-3366831939670654815?l=celtnet.blogspot.com'/></div>dyfed13http://www.blogger.com/profile/13533673943034329399noreply@blogger.com0t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-22550899.post-59061480327010143482008-02-24T21:29:00.002Z2008-02-24T21:47:56.246Z<h2>SEO-friendly Links for Charity</h2><br /><br />This post crosses across two of my Bologs and functions of my website. Wikipedia defines a Google Bomb as:<br /><br /><blockquote><em>A Google bomb (also referred to as a 'link bomb') is Internet slang for a certain kind of attempt to influence the ranking of a given page in results returned by the Google search engine, often with humorous or political intentions. Because of the way that Google's algorithm works, a page will be ranked higher if the sites that link to that page use consistent anchor text. A Google bomb is created if a large number of sites link to the page in this manner. Google bomb is used both as a verb and a noun. The phrase "Google bombing" was introduced to the New Oxford American Dictionary in May 2005. Google bombing is closely related to spamdexing, the practice of deliberately modifying HTML pages to increase the chance of their being placed close to the beginning of search engine results, or to influence the category to which the page is assigned in a misleading or dishonest manner.</em></blockquote><br /><br />This is interesting as Google claimed, during 2007 that they had put in place measures that would prevent this kind of attack. This still didn’t prevent the Anonymous group from getting the Church of Scientology ranked third in Google for the term ‘dangerous cult’. Now, I certainly don’t condone this kind of attack. However, the strategies employed (some of them at least) point towards very good learning lessons for internet marketers.<br /><br />Now, according to Google sites shouldn’t be ranked for a search term if those terms are not actually on the website being pointed at. The interesting thing here is that the term ‘dangerous’ was on the Scientology website, but the term ‘cult’ was not. Thus Scientology should not be ranked for the search term ‘dangerous cult’ — but it was!<br /><br />The term ‘cult’ was only found in the links pointing towards the website which means that anchor text is still very important in getting a web page ranked for a certain term. The more in-bound links you have with that term in it pointing to your website or web page the more likely you are of being ranked for that search term!<br /><br />This is interesting as a careful analysis of this 'Google bomb' attack reveals several methods webmasters can use to improve the ranking of their site and to get their sites listed for keywords and terms that are not part of the site's text.<br /><br />In brief, what the the strategies employed by the ‘Anonymous’ group shows us is that:<br /><br /><ul><br /><li>in-bound links are still the most important factor for rankings</li><br /><li>Page content matters for ranking</li><br /><li>Anchor text still matters for keyword targeting</li><br /><li>Keywords matter and keyword density is important</li><br /><li>Link authority matters. The more links from high PR sites ir ‘topical’ sites, the better</li><br /><li>Generating ‘buzz’ from social media sites and press releases matters</li><br /><li>Timeliness matters. The more link density you can create in a short time, the better</li><br /><li>The domain name itself is important. If you own the domain name to a search term you are going to rank well, regardless of content</li><br /></ul><br /><br />This is all very interesting and gives the lie to Google's statements of last year (though I'm certain that Google's developers are already busy plugging the apparent gaps in their algorithms).<br /><br />Yet, the techniques described above <em>do</em> work (at least for the present) and I've just added a new section to my <a href="http://www.celtnet.org.uk/products/maximize-web-traffic.html">Maximize your Website Traffic</a> ebook to show how this Google bomb attack relates to the wealth of techniques described in the ebook.<br /><br />I'm sure there will be more fallout from the two events described above over the following weeks.
